The Challenge
The challenge was to leverage the potential of over 30 digital screens in the Max Schmeline Arena to elevate the experience for 7500 fans. Traditional approaches lacked the ability to engage fans effectively and were marked by time-consuming processes.
Our Approach
Automadic's approach was anchored in establishing a comprehensive, data-driven foundation. We developed extensive databases for players and teams, encompassing critical details from statistics to team colors. Our user-friendly interfaces enabled the Füchse Berlin team to efficiently create tailored game day graphics.
Building a Data-Driven Foundation
At the core of this transformation was a detailed database. This repository held essential information for instant generation of engaging graphics. It included player profiles, team logos, colors, and other vital elements, setting the stage for an enhanced game day experience.
Streamlined Input Interface
Our solution included intuitive interfaces for the Füchse Berlin team, facilitating quick input and customization of game day content. This not only ensured timely delivery of graphics but also heightened audience engagement from the start of each home game.
Engaging Visuals
Starting with welcoming messages and leading into detailed matchup information, our system allowed for the creation of compelling game day visuals with ease. Beyond standard graphics, our technology enabled the visualization of key game data like the fastest throw and top performers, transforming statistics into appealing visuals that resonated with fans.
Conclusion
This partnership has led to the creation of over 500 unique graphics, saving upwards of 100 hours in manual production work. It has markedly improved the fan experience and streamlined team operations.
